A formal ceremony to thank out-going committee and welcome in-coming committee with allocation of the TM Club Leadership Handbook to formalise the assignment is encouraged. An installation script is available in the Club Leadership Handbook page 57-59 or your could customise one for the needs of the club.
Invite District leaders to attend a changeover function (e.g. Area Director)
